Allen sits in Collin County along US-75 (Central Expressway), immediately north of Plano and south of McKinney, where a mix of established garden-style apartments, townhomes, and newer mid-rise communities spans a broad price range. The city's suburban character - top-rated Allen ISD schools, Watters Creek at Montgomery Farm shopping, and quick access to Plano and McKinney employment centers - draws corporate employees, healthcare workers at Texas Health Presbyterian Hospital Allen, and families relocating within the Metroplex. That renter base includes applicants with past credit or rental flags alongside strong current income, and property managers in the corridor have calibrated their criteria accordingly.

Newer construction near Allen Premium Outlets and the Exchange Pkwy corridor carries stricter tenant-screening thresholds typical of premium Collin County suburbs. Older, more affordable communities in the Twin Creeks, Chase Oaks, and Ridgeview areas and along the US-75 service roads maintain more flexible approval policies, where documented current income and a clean recent payment history offset a years-old credit mark or broken lease. Renters employed at the Allen Event Center, retail positions at Allen Premium Outlets, and corporate support roles along the SH-121 (Sam Rayburn Tollway) corridor make up a meaningful share of the renter base in these communities.

The Allen Station Area near Celebration Park and communities in North Allen along Exchange Pkwy draw a renter demographic that includes shift workers, contract employees, and non-W2 earners whose income profiles automated screening systems flag despite steady current earnings. Property managers at older garden-style apartments and townhome communities in these corridors weigh documented pay stubs and a clean recent rental record more heavily than a years-old credit event.

Allen has no DART rail service, but TAPS Public Transit provides a connection to the DART Red Line at Parker Road Station in Plano for renters without a vehicle. What credit score do I need to rent an apartment in Allen? expand_more
Most Allen communities near Allen Premium Outlets and the Exchange Pkwy corridor set a minimum credit score between 580 and 650 because the newer Collin County construction stock screens strictly. A smaller set of older communities in Twin Creeks, Chase Oaks, and along the US-75 service roads approve applicants with scores below 580 when current income is strong enough. We contact property managers directly to confirm their exact threshold before you apply.
Are there apartments in Allen that accept broken leases or evictions? expand_more
Yes. While Allen's newer communities along Exchange Pkwy screen tightly, select garden-style apartments and townhome communities in Twin Creeks, Chase Oaks, Ridgeview, and along the US-75 corridor approve renters with a broken lease or past eviction on their record. We pre-verify each property's policy so you only apply where your history will not disqualify you.

Which Allen neighborhoods have the most second-chance-friendly apartments? expand_more
Twin Creeks, Chase Oaks, Ridgeview, and communities along the US-75 service roads tend to offer more flexible screening criteria than the premium developments near Allen Premium Outlets and Exchange Pkwy. Older garden-style inventory in these areas weighs current income more heavily than a past credit event.
